Fluorine in PDB 6v2f: Crystal Structure of the Hiv Capsid Hexamer Bound to the Small Molecule Long-Acting Inhibitor, Gs-6207

Protein crystallography data

The structure of Crystal Structure of the Hiv Capsid Hexamer Bound to the Small Molecule Long-Acting Inhibitor, Gs-6207, PDB code: 6v2f was solved by T.C.Appleby, J.O.Link, S.R.Yant, A.G.Villasenor, J.R.Somoza, E.Y.Hu, S.D.Schroeder, T.Cihlar,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 29.92 / 2.00
Space group P 3
Cell size a, b, c (Å), α, β, γ (°) 158.301, 158.301, 55.648, 90.00, 90.00, 120.00
R / Rfree (%) 20.9 / 25.1

Other elements in 6v2f:

The structure of Crystal Structure of the Hiv Capsid Hexamer Bound to the Small Molecule Long-Acting Inhibitor, Gs-6207 also contains other interesting chemical elements:

Chlorine (Cl) 6 atoms
